Nicaragua has protested to Costa Rica over calls by the Anti-Canal Peasant Movement for military intervention in Nicaragua, while accusing the opposition group in exile of using children to read a public statement.

Nicaraguan Vice Foreign Minister Valdrack Jaentschke sent the complaint to Costa Ricaโ€™s Foreign Ministry. He said the movement had repeatedly sought military intervention in Nicaragua in a way that would harm the fundamental rights of Nicaraguans.

Managua also criticized the participation of children in the statement and expressed its โ€œabsolute rejection of the exposure of children in inappropriate settings.โ€ The Nicaraguan Foreign Ministry said the presence of children and adolescents in such a context represented an unacceptable violation of their rights and serious negligence by those involved.

โ€œThe use of children in dynamics of this nature violates the guiding principles of comprehensive protection established in national and international legal frameworks,โ€ the ministry said. It urged Costa Rica to work with Nicaragua to prevent violations of protections for children and adolescents.

The complaint came after Costa Rica voiced โ€œdeep concern over the continued democratic deterioration in Nicaragua,โ€ which it said had worsened after a constitutional reform further limiting political and electoral participation. Costa Rica said it would support โ€œa firm and coordinated responseโ€ through the Organization of American States. Nicaraguaโ€™s National Assembly, controlled by the ruling Sandinista movement, has approved the major partial constitutional reform in its first of two required readings.
